SI Schiffstechnik: Advanced Propulsion & Treatment Systems

SI Schiffstechnik is the exclusive representative of several ship equipment manufacturers with the focus on state-of-the-art ­propulsion technologies and efficient vacuum and water treatment systems. The Brunvoll AS portfolio includes tunnel thrusters, even in super silent-version, RIM driven thrusters, propulsion ­systems, propellers, gearboxes and automation systems, ­including the latest Dynamic Positioning (DP) system.

With HamiltonJet, SI Schiffstechnik offers one of the most ­advanced and innovative waterjet propulsion systems, including control and dynamic positioning (DP) systems. Waterjets are ideal for use in shallow water, high speeds up to 60+ knots and agile maneuverability. Brand new is the LTX Series of high ­efficiency waterjets designed for medium and low speed ­operation between zero and 30 knots.

Jets Vacuum AS enriches our portfolio with the Vacuumarator pump, the most compact and reliable vacuum generator ­available for sanitary systems, robust and high-quality vacuum toilets, vacuum systems and wastewater treatment plants. Poloplast offers vacuum-based PP pipes and fittings approved for maritime use. These products fit perfectly with Jets ­Vacuum. Norwegian Greentech AS offers ballast water management ­systems from 25 m³/h to 1.274 m³/h. These are the most compact system in the market, suitable for the smallest compartments.

SI Schiffstechnik offers individual project- and technical support for the products its sells. The company’s certified service and ­extensive spare part warehouse ensure that your systems are always ready for use.
